Goulds Pumps, ITT Industries, has united in a new way with professional racecar drivers, race sponsors and other individuals throughout the NASCAR community to support one charity benefiting thousands of kids-the Victory Junction Gang Camp.

Recently, Goulds Pumps and fellow ITT Industries subsidiary Flotronex, Inc.-together with a group of engineers-donated and installed several pump packages that will be used for irrigation and to maintain the level of a small lake at the camp located in Level Cross, NC.

Brian Collier, executive director of the Victory Junction Gang Camp, said the Petty family "is extremely excited about the Goulds Pumps and Flotronex donation, because landscaping is extremely important to them. A reliable and efficient irrigation system is crucial to our landscaping needs. Landscaping helps establish the fun, creative and empowering feeling they want when the kids arrive."

The kids camp was developed to honor Adam Petty, who was 19-years-old when he died in a crash during practice for a NASCAR race.
